## Onboarding: Turnwell Counter Service

For the weekly eng sync: Turnwell counts turnstile events at Harrowfield Arena and publishes gate totals every ten seconds. New joiners get read access by default. Writes to the calibration table require the sealed config store, which locks after any unclean shutdown — this bit us twice last quarter, so know the procedure. Unsealing is a one-command operation from the gate-side console and should be demoed at each new hire's first sync. The command prompts for the recovery passphrase below.

recovery phrase for bajog-kahif: wenael-ulawyn

## Support

CharsetProbe detects encodings for uploaded text files using byte-frequency heuristics plus BOM inspection. It is not magic: short files, mixed encodings, and binary blobs will confuse it. Before filing anything, check that your plugin passes the raw byte stream, not a pre-decoded string. Include a sample file, the detected encoding, and the expected encoding in every report. Feature requests for new legacy codepages are triaged monthly by the Veldmark maintainers. Send support requests and samples to the address below.

pager mailbox: zorius.novath.briath@kelvistack.local

Break-Glass: Cron Drift on Tallowgate

Schedulers on Tallowgate nodes drifted ~14 min after the March clock-sync outage. Break-glass access to the chrony config is only for active drift incidents. Log usage in the Hollis tracker afterward. Access requires two approvals normally; during a declared incident, one approver plus the break-glass passphrase suffices. The current passphrase is below.

unlock words, fawig-bagef: olidor-holir-istox-holath-tamys-quenion-giliel